Right answer is (a) FM

For explanation I would say: In Frequency Modulation, the frequency of CARRIER wave is VARIED with the INSTANTANEOUS amplitude of modulating signal. The general FM modulated expression is :

FM (t) = Ac sin (2πfct + βsin(2πfmt)), where SYMBOLS have their usual meaning.
